Subject: Memtrace cut-over complete

Team,

Cut-over to Memtrace v2 for GPU memory profiling finished last night. Old v1 agents are disabled; any tickets referencing v1 dashboards should be closed as resolved-by-migration. Sampling overhead is now under 2% and allocation traces include kernel names. Known gap: profiles older than 30 days were not migrated. Point customers at the v2 docs for setup questions. For reference when troubleshooting, the agent now runs with the following configuration.

settings of bagaf-bawip:
[aldax]
port = 5000
region = south-4
host = aldax.brasklabs.corp
team = brivan
timeout_ms = 2000
retries = 2

### Parcel-tracking webhook

Quick rundown: when a parcel changes state in Dovetail Transit, we POST a JSON payload to your registered endpoint — fields include tracking ref, status, and a timestamp in UTC. Retries run with backoff for up to six hours, so make your handler idempotent (dedupe on the event id). Payloads are signed, and you verify the signature using your subscription's shared key. For the internal sandbox subscription reviewers use, the key is the one that follows.

API key for taduf-yahif: qvz11-nMDtAWg6H2u

Finance Review — Warranty Overrun, Tillcrest Line

Welcome aboard. Short version: warranty costs on the Tillcrest pumps ran 38% over plan, driven by a seal defect in early batches. Reserves were topped up last quarter; supplier recovery talks are ongoing. Margins recover by Q2 if the redesign holds. The confidential note on our go-forward plan sits just below.

confidential, bagag-bahaf: The board signed off on a budget of $6.6 million for Project Sorys. The renewal with Holionix Holdings closes at $24.8 million a year, 37 percent above the last contract.